What's in the FBI files on Elvis?
Being a high profile personality like The King, you can imagine a lot of people would want to see what they could get out of you and try to bring you down.
J Edgar Hoover (FBI Director 1895-1972) had a number of files copied on the star. These files are still available in electronic format today. The FBI was interested in any death threats, blackmail or extortion made against the singer. These include complaints about his performances, a paternity suit and various talks of theft. No allegations were ever collected on Elvis.
The files were compiled of information from outraged and concerned people who felt Presley had driven teenage youths mad. He was strongly criticized for his sexual gestures on stage. For example some regarded the things he did with the microphone as public masturbation.
Psychologists claim that teenage girls and boys become aroused by the types of things performed by Elvis. There was also speculation of Fan club orgies.
Elvis tried to pass off the responsibility for the country’s dissatisfied youth onto the likes of the argumentative duo The Smother Brothers, Jane Fonda (Barbarella) and the Beatles.
Blackmail
The FBI files report that Elvis was a victim of South African swindler and blackmailer Laurenz Johannes Griessel-Landau who masqueraded as a doctor. Apparently Griessel-Landau and confided his bisexuality to friends of Elvis at the time when the singer was receiving skin treatment from Griessel-Landau. On making this discovery Elvis decided to withdraw treatment and as a result the ‘doctor’ made threats to ruin the singer’s career by exposing photographs and tape of him in various dubious situations. It soon came to light that Griessel-Landau was not in fact medically trained. The pair went into negotiations and on further action was taken.
